Transaction 845f6799392d42fde4762bd11190ff5b10aaba997977474d12da2c1481cd2658

1 Input
2 Outputs
  • 845f6799392d42fde4762bd11190ff5b10aaba997977474d12da2c1481cd2658:0
  • value  20677216
    address  33x6NrwR2ubPU9Em4PnKu2oM4oAW9Hoh6k
  • 845f6799392d42fde4762bd11190ff5b10aaba997977474d12da2c1481cd2658:1
  • value  291795994
    address  3GzzMuyyCQh75SWh1gKxCLRqd49huy3Ey5